Subject: Agritrace Gateway 3.8 — release candidate ready

Team, the farm-equipment telemetry gateway RC is staged for the weekly sync. This build adds backpressure handling for flaky rural links, fixes the CAN-bus frame dedup bug reported by the Oakmere pilot, and bumps the firmware handshake to v5. Please test against both harvester simulators before Thursday. Release notes are drafted; review welcome. The candidate is identified by the build token directly below.

build token for tajeg-bajep: htk14_409ba9df6b8acb

Meeting notes, Thursday sync — SpinCycle locker access flow. We agreed the QR fallback stays for now, even though almost nobody uses it, because the badge readers at the Pinefield site keep flaking. Maintainers: the door-unlock timeout lives in two places (yes, we know, it's on the cleanup list), so change both or you'll get ghost unlocks. Revisit the session-expiry length next quarter. Going forward, anything touching this flow needs sign-off from the owner listed below.

named custodian: Druion Kelix Brivan

## Artifact Signing — SDK Parity Notes (Weekly Sync)

Kestrel SDK for Android reached parity with the Swift client this sprint: offline queueing, batched telemetry, and retry semantics now match. Both SDKs ship as signed artifacts from the same pipeline. Remaining gap: background sync throttling, targeted next sprint. Verify both release bundles before tagging. Both artifacts validate against the shared signing key below.

signing key of kawig-fafog = bky19_6Fypv1qws7J8qJtaYjX